Output 65b99a731ba8b6a0e25896355d519b4040ddce4d1776533afd55e325a2baaefc:6

value
115176258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e007bed20c562ed4c8932f0ad7571ade02cefc OP_EQUAL
address
37hLDubyzWabdD8Nj3fB9vVdrP8eFc8QpW
transaction
65b99a731ba8b6a0e25896355d519b4040ddce4d1776533afd55e325a2baaefc
spent
true